Output e3afacbb1b630ac108fe2babc7e15605f0e1cc159b5cad16415522e40271b401:80

value
176675
script pubkey
OP_0 OP_PUSHBYTES_32 659b58f6e9690d2d28e91e7f6010bee874c86f1d664213ee3674d3944da6ea76
address
bc1qvkd43ahfdyxj628frelkqy97ap6vsmcavepp8m3kwnfegndxafmq0wrq5a
transaction
e3afacbb1b630ac108fe2babc7e15605f0e1cc159b5cad16415522e40271b401
spent
true